hello, i am newish to perfect world level 20 werebeast and want to know some things that the game doesnt really tell you or try to tell you.
1) How do you raise your blacksmith, tailor etc. levels up? By collecting materials, making items or both or something different.
2) How do you use items like soulstones that say they can upgrade level 4 weapons or something along those lines, how do you know what level your weapon or equiptment is?
3) What is the easiest way to level up because i am stuck on the level where you have to kill BlackHive Wolvens because they PK me in seconds and i cant buy any better equiptment as my level isnt high enough or my strength or agility or con is high enough.

1) You raise your smithing, tailor, etc. skills by creating weapons, armor, etc. You essentially have to collect your materials to build them (unless you buy materials). One item created = one skill point toward the category. And just fyi, you'll want to build your equips, not buy them from NPC's since every so often, when you create your armor/weapons, you'll get bonuses and additional stat boosts (and possibly the rare socketed armor for soulstone upgrades).
2) Okay, first off...you NEED socket(s) on your armor or weapon to be able to upgrade them. You can see if they have sockets if there is a (1Socket, 2Socket, etc.) next to the name of your item. Once you have this, you simply put a soulstone that is equal to, or of lower grade than your equip/weapon. The Grade of your weapon determines what soulstone you can put on (Grade 3 armor can receive a 1, 2, or 3 grade soulstone).
3) I usually fight monsters that are 1-3 levels below mine, and ones that don't auto attack you. Those are the good "grinding" monsters to train on. The quickest way for me to level though is questing. Wolves aren't that great monsters to train on since they often swarm you and auto attack.

Hy burridge,
take hierograms - then you dont die so often and level faster (after each death you loose exp). Try to make bonus EXP with Quests. I take 3-4 Quests of one area and clear it - so i "grind" 1 hour and then i go back to the city to take the Exp of the quest (and clear inventory, buy new skills, etc etc)
